I have a transfer order created in Warehouse A. Now, the items were already transfered in WH B. But after checking, it was found out that some items do not have lables.
I want to print labels of some items of the TO in Warehouse B. Both Warehouse A and B are SU Managed.
Is it possible? Could you please teach me how and where to do it?
I have tried LT32, but it did not work.

Hello Mylene
You can try it with LT31. With this you need to give manual input via LT31. Select WH A and respective TO number but enter the printer code of WH B in same t code, activate check box for 'Labels' in the same. But i'm doubtful you'll be able to print some Labels, it will print all labels from TO.

Hi Mylene
The system assigns a printer based on transfer order items (picked in a function module) according to the following hierarchy:
Manual entries always take precedence.
The printer is assigned based on the goods movement.
The system checks first to see if a printer is assigned to a picking area.
If there is no printer assigned to a picking area, the printer is copied from the source storage type table if it is selected in the goods movement.
If printer assignment information is not found, the printer in the users master record is used.
If the printer in the user master record is not maintained, the system defaults to LP01.
For each warehouse number and selected printer, the system evaluates the printing of storage unit documents and labels from the printer-pool table. If no printers have been maintained in this table, the documents are printed on the transfer order printer (LP01).
Please check the settings accordingly. From configuration settings it is not possible to give print to both printers at diff WH as it depends on WH - Source Sto Type - Desti Sto Tye combination.
